Abstract :
Housing can be considered as one of the most important needs of each family and the provision of
suitable housing for people has always been considered as one of the indicators of progress in any country. Because of
the specific attitude to the issue of housing in Iran, in other words, turning it into an investment, the major part of the
households' income has been accounted for housing. Given the importance of the matter, housing in Iran is affected by
factors that often are considered as markers to assess the recession or boom in this sector. Among these factors, sociocultural,
economic, and demographic indicators can be noted that play a very important role in the formation of housing
patterns and are considered a basis to assess mutual impressions of each of the above factors in this sector. This paper
is aimed to examine how each of the economic, cultural, social, and demographic indicators has effect on the current
housing situation in Iran. This paper attempts to analyze independent and interactive effects of each of the indicators
on the housing sector by the method of content analysis and library and then continues to find ways to improve what is
seen in the housing typology. The results suggest that changes in cultural indicators have the most profound impact on
housing typology in long-term period, while changes in economic factors affecting the housing pattern is very transient,
superficial, and short-term.
